Camshaft in an Engine
The camshaft works in synchronization Together with the crankshaft, opening and shutting the consumption and exhaust valves at specific intervals. Its lobes, very carefully shaped and positioned alongside the shaft, identify the valve carry and duration. This timing makes sure that the ideal level of air and gas enters the combustion chamber and exhaust gases exit competently.

Camshaft in Diesel Engines
Diesel engines, noted for their robustness and effectiveness, need weighty-responsibility camshafts to handle higher combustion pressures. The camshaft design and style in diesel engines have to be certain exceptional gasoline-air combination and exhaust fuel expulsion for productive combustion.

Critical Options of Diesel Motor Camshafts:

Precision-ground surfaces to cut back friction
Large power to withstand hefty loads
Suitable for toughness beneath Excessive working situations

Maintenance and Substitute Guidelines for Camshafts
To ensure the longevity and general performance of the motor, correct servicing and well timed substitution from the camshaft are necessary.

Signs of a Faulty Camshaft:

Diminished motor efficiency
Misfiring or tough idling
Uncommon noises with the valve teach
Trouble in starting off the motor
Routine maintenance Recommendations:

Often Test valve timing and clearances
Be certain correct lubrication to cut back use
Switch worn or broken camshafts promptly with OEM components
